ArcelorMittal Poland to modernize its coke plant

ArcelorMittal Poland (AMP), a subsidiary of ArcelorMittal, has announced that it will invest 165 million zlotys in the modernization of its coke plant in Zdzeszowice.

AMP stated that the renovation project also included the addition of three flue gas denitrification installations for its cogeneration plant (CHP), and new equipment significantly reduced nitrogen oxide emissions. The modernization project was planned to be completed within three years.
